MAS is Sri Lanka’s largest exporter and South Asia’s largest design-to-delivery solution providers in apparel and textile manufacturing. With a global community of 100,000, today, MAS spans across 13 countries with its portfolio expanding into wearable technology, FemTech, logistics and fabric parks worldwide. Over three decades, MAS has gained global recognition for its ethical and sustainable working environment as well as its impeccable craftsmanship and product excellence.

What you need to know about the Sydney Tech Scene
From opera to comedy shows, the Sydney Opera House hosts more than 1,600 performances a year, yet its entertainment sector isn't the only one taking center stage. The city's tech sector has earned a reputation as one of the fastest-growing in the region. More specifically, its IT sector stands out as the country's third-largest, growing at twice the rate of overall employment in the past decade as businesses continue to digitize their operations to stay competitive.
